Improvement Proposal:
I propose that the wording at the top right if the Tower Tournament Standings pages which (using EMA as an example) currently read:
"Win battles with early middle age units and become the early middle ages champion"
be reworded to:
"Win battles using early middle age units and become the early middle ages champion"
Have I checked the forums for the same or similar idea ??
Yes and found no trace of a similar proposal or idea.
Reason:
I believe this change is necessary is to avoid possible misinterpretation of the meaning of what the player is being told. At the moment the way its worded implies that a Player would need to win a battle WITH an ema unit rather than USING an EMA unit. If the Player wins the battle using non-EMA units he currently may incorrectly think he is entitled to points in the EMA tower.
Details:
Change the word "with" to "using" (highlighted in the image with a yellow circle)
